  17. A day spa, or hotel/resort spa is an entirely different experience from engaging a particular provider for service at his location or yours. Yes, there are people at a spa. 😳 And yes, the prevailing atmosphere is hushed conversation, no phones, with no cruising *ymmv, nor sex. The massage itself will be in a closed room, perhaps a curtained booth, and draping is standard, as is a fully dressed masseur. In the wet areas some patrons walk around nude, but such nice robes and towels and shower shoes are provided, most of us make use. For many of us it’s a fair trade off in exchange for more technically reliable bodyworkers, and steam/sauna/jacuzzi and shower all right there, as well as other skin-improvement services. Day spas vary widely as to these wet-area amenities. The low-rate spas offer less wet area space - perhaps just a sauna and shower. The spa experience is not for everyone. And definitely not for a client intent on a happy ending. I bet a lot of us use both spa services and hire private providers, depending on what we need when time and money coincide.
